#0bd216 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0bd216 is composed of 4.3% red, 82.4%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.5%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 123.3 degrees, a saturation of 90% and a lightness of 43.3%. #0bd216 color hex could be obtained by blending #16ff2c with #00a500.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

● #0bd216 color description : Strong lime green.
#0bd216 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0bd216 has RGB values of R:11, G:210,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.9,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 774678.

Shades and Tints of #0bd216
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000501 is the darkest color, while #f1fef2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#0bd216
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#697569 is the less saturated color, while #02db0e is the most saturated one.
